The hexadecimal color code #876611 corresponds to the code RGB( 135, 102, 17 ). It's a shade of Orange. This color is a combination of red (at 0,53 level), green (at 0,40 level) and blue (at 0,07 level). Its brightness is 29% and its saturation is 77%. It is composed of red at 53%, green at 40% and blue at 6%.
